How can I change a sentence based upon input to a command? Thanks for taking the time to contribute to the jQuery project! The OpenJS Foundation has registered trademarks and uses trademarks. Since HTML elements are not TR elements and can't be descended from anything, this removes no elements and has no effects. WebNo products in the cart. A Computer Science portal for geeks. Copyright 2023 OpenJS Foundation and jQuery contributors. Doesn't Chrome support the :has and :contains selectors? WebExample 1: jquery select element with two classes $ ('.class1.class2') // select element that has both class1 and class2 Example 2: jquery select 2 classes $ (".class1, .class2, .class3") //select classes independently I knew that this selector code works with jQuery itself as shown in the pic you posted, but it's not working in PAD. While writing child selectors, selectors must be separated with ">" combinator. Simple GET and POST request using Fetch API method by making custom HTTP library. Finds the element with the class "myClass". The class attribute is used to set a particular style for $("p").append("HEY HEYH YEYEHE."); And, the following is not working even if I use the "Press button on web page" action: div:has(> div > div > div > div strong:contains('3:15pm-7:15pm')) button. Note how certain characters must be escaped with backslashes. JQuery Selector javascript jquery jquery-selectors dom html onclick asp.net css3 jquery-plugins ICP18138465 2020-2023 STACKOOM.COM Making statements based on opinion; back them up with references or personal experience. id: An ID to search for, specified via the id attribute of an element. How do I refresh a page using JavaScript? WebTo the jQuery function if we pass the element class name as its selector then it is called as jQuery Class selector. MENU MENU. If you still are interested in pursuing this issue, feel free to add a comment with the requested information and we will be happy to reopen the ticket if it is still valid. If your website contains a lot of pages, and you want your jQuery functions to be easy By using our site, you MENU MENU. Was Galileo expecting to see so many stars? But, there are several of these shift cards that repeat the DOM tree that I posted, and they all have the role=buttonattribute. Interview Preparation Course; Data Science (Live) GATE CS 2023 Test Series;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ced However, since you're keying off a div, and not specifying the number of levels deep the strong tag is, you're not going to likely get the one you want. It may cause problems in You can select all
elements on a page like this: When a user clicks on a button, all
elements will be hidden: The jQuery #id selector uses the id attribute of an HTML tag to find the specific element. How to change the background color after clicking the button in JavaScript ? I got it to work. About Us; Donation Policy; What We Do; Refund Donation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, Also it can be event bubbling problem. I think you need to add a class "selected" to the selected row and then use tr.selected as the selector. OpenJS Foundation Terms of Use, Privacy, and Cookie Policies also apply. The class refers to the class attribute of an HTML element. Thanks for contributing an answer to Stack Overflow! In most cases, it is a better choice.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. To answer your other question, Power Automate Desktop does support the :has and :contains selectors. div:has(> div > div > div strong:contains('pfx')). I also noticed that your replaceWith You surely missed $(document).ready() . Your code should be: $(document).ready(function(){ Connect and share knowledge within a single location that is structured and easy to search. Find this post helpful? Hi I am try trying to add class to an select option element based value i take from table row. WebNo products in the cart. The head property returns the element of the current document. How can I know which radio button is selected via jQuery? Use of them does not imply any affiliation with or endorsement by them. Thanks for this. MENU MENU. I actually want to click on a button within that div with the following selector but its not working either: As a side note, this selectordiv:has(strong:contains("pfx"))does not work in the find element field of the Chrome dev tools in its Elements tab. Use of them does not imply any affiliation with or endorsement by them. MENU MENU. This behavior should not be relied on, however; a document with more than one element using the same ID is invalid. DevOps(Live) Data Structure & Algorithm Classes (Live) System Design (Live) Explore More Live Courses; For Students. Finds the element with the class "myClass". OpenJS Foundation Terms of Use, Privacy, and Cookie Policies also apply. How do I check whether a checkbox is checked in jQuery? selector: A selector with which to filter by. class: A class to search for. Interview Preparation Course; Data Science (Live) GATE CS & IT 2024;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ced But it is not working. Web hosting by Digital Ocean | CDN by StackPath, "https://code.jquery.com/jquery-3.6.3.js". You just need to remove the space. OpenJS Foundation Terms of Use, Privacy, and Cookie Policies also apply. I feel like I'm so close to getting this to work. All rights reserved. I've built a jQuery selector for a function which looks like this: But somehow it is not filtering at all and i do not quite understand why. All rights reserved. div:has(strong:contains('3:15pm-7:15pm')), "div:has(strong:contains('3:15pm-7:15pm'))". How should I code the selector for this? But, the jQuery selector shown below does not select the div to click. How to add options to a select element using jQuery?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Syntax querySelectorAll(selectors) Parameters selectors A string containing one or more selectors to match against. p elements with class "intro" If, x, y and z are three HTML elements and z resides within start and end tag of y, and y resides within start and end tag of x; then y is called as a child of x; and z is called as a child of y. Thank you very much for you answers. Does With(NoLock) help with query performance? If the id contains characters like periods or colons you have to escape those characters with backslashes. Your selector matches an element that has the class ui-btn-text with a parent that is a span. How to change selected value of a drop-down list using jQuery? The jQuery section is as follows.. $ ('.bar').click (function () { alert ("CLICKED"); }); My problem is that I cannot get this alert to come up, I think that I'm WebSee CSS class selector. Presumably it is throwing the error because you are passing "option [value=" + a_doctor + "]" as the selector but what do you get when you concatinate "option [value=" + a_doctor + "]"? HTML element: When a user clicks on a button, the element with id="test" will be hidden: The jQuery .class selector finds elements with a specific class. Read more about events order, So you're trying to select every tr that is not selected? Actually, I'm using the following DOM tree. Examples might be simplified to improve reading and learning. Web hosting by Digital Ocean | CDN by StackPath, "https://code.jquery.com/jquery-3.6.3.js". HTML Update2: As requested, here is the rendered html code of the table: You really, really want to use delegated event handling for this because you don't want to attach an event handler to every single element in the document. class: A class to search for. You can stop the loop from within the callback function by returning false.. About Us; Donation Policy; What We Do; Refund Donation Examples might be simplified to improve reading and learning.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. p elements with class "intro", Required. WebFor id selectors, jQuery uses the JavaScript function document.getElementById (), which is extremely efficient. Given a list of elements and the task is to not select a particular class using JQuery. How to select an element with 2 classes. Making statements based on opinion; back them up with references or personal experience. But note that the Internet Explorer up to version 6 doesnt support multiple class selectors and just honors the last class name.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. The class refers to the class attribute of an HTML element. Your selector matches an element that has the class ui-btn-text with a parent that is a span. How to properly visualize the change of variance of a bivariate Gaussian distribution cut sliced along a fixed variable? For id selectors, jQuery uses the JavaScript function document.getElementById(), which is extremely efficient. Check out the latest Community Blog from the community! See jQuery License for more information. Power Platform Integration - Better Together! What is the !! Note: most jQuery methods that return a mousedown( function( e ) binds an event handler to the HTML element. Why was the nose gear of Concorde located so far aft? Setting "checked" for a checkbox with jQuery.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. How to validate and sanitize user input with PHP? Launching the CI/CD and R Collectives and community editing features for Is there an "exists" function for jQuery? Do EMC test houses typically accept copper foil in EUT? There are two main ways to start using jQuery: Include jQuery locally: Download the jQuery library from jquery.com and include it in your HTML code. 180137/get-class-list-for-element-with-jquery Toggle navigation Copyright 2023 OpenJS Foundation and jQuery contributors. You need to put your JavaScript at the end of the page before the closing body tag or in the head and wrapped in a document ready call . Ex: $( do I also noticed that your replaceWith replaces the element with a duplicate of itself with some content. Partner is not responding when their writing is needed in European project application. Web hosting by Digital Ocean | CDN by StackPath, "https://code.jquery.com/jquery-3.6.3.js". How can I upload files asynchronously with jQuery? The OpenJS Foundation has registered trademarks and uses trademarks. The strong element is nested in the 5th div from the parent that I want to select. The OpenJS Foundation has registered trademarks and uses trademarks. rev2023.3.1.43269. $('html') creates a jQuery object containing your HTML element. How did Dominion legally obtain text messages from Fox News hosts? All rights reserved. rev2023.3.1.43269. Get selected text from a drop-down list (select box) using jQuery. Also, which one of the two options did you try? $("ul").find("#liChild"), $("ul").find(".signatures") WebContribute to iamdipaknp/JQuery-examples development by creating an account on GitHub. Using [selected] makes no sense on a element of type tr. Setting "checked" for a checkbox with jQuery. Torsion-free virtually free-by-cyclic groups. MENU MENU. In addition the tr[selected] seems unlikely to work. Keep up to date with current events and community announcements in the Power Automate community. WebYou need to put your JavaScript at the end of the page before the closing body tag or in the head and wrapped in a document ready call. Does Cosmic Background radiation transmit heat? WebThe jQuery element selector selects elements based on the element name. It works, but I want to select the parent div which contains the strong element. When another selector is attached to the id selector, such as h2#pageTitle, jQuery performs an additional check before identifying the element as a match. Is there a way to select the parent div of an element in PAD? However, sometimes it is preferable to place them in a separate file, like this (use PTIJ Should we be afraid of Artificial Intelligence? Selecting by ID or by class alone (among other things) invokes browser-supplied functions like document.getElementById () which are quite rapid, whereas using a descendent selector invokes the Sizzle engine as mentioned which, although fast, is slower than the suggested alternative. The .class selector selects all elements with the specific class. Does it have anything to do with the :has selector? I remember it does not work if we use has, div:contains("pfx")div > strong:contains("pfx"). An element can have multiple classes; only one of them must match. How can I get the ID of an element using jQuery? Not the answer you're looking for? Thanks for contributing an answer to Stack Overflow! Suspicious referee report, are "suggested citations" from a paper mill? For a complete reference of all the jQuery selectors, please go to our jQuery Selectors Reference. I'm guessing (since you didn't actually say what you wanted to achieve) that you want to capture clicks on TR elements that aren't selected. Syntax: $ (selector).not (A) The selector is the selected element which is not to be selected. WebThe .class selector selects all elements with the specific class. It does not find the element on the DOM window. Asking for help, clarification, or responding to other answers. section. Select the element with the id "myID.entry[1]" and give it a red border. The Document method querySelectorAll () returns a static (not live) NodeList representing a list of the document's elements that match the specified group of selectors. Use a CDN: Link to the jQuery library using a CDN (Content Delivery Network). Both support the :has selector. Are there conventions to indicate a new item in a list? But, the jQuery selector shown $("ul").find("li") 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. How do I check if an element is hidden in jQuery? .live is now deprecated and is the selected answer for this. The answer is in the comments in the selected answer above. Here is the solution that Last option is using action run javascript on webpage. some own custom selectors. jQuery selectors are one of the most important parts of the jQuery library. Launching the CI/CD and R Collectives and community editing features for How do I check if an element is hidden in jQuery? Whats my mistake here? Take a look at the. About Us; Donation Policy; What We Do; Refund Donation Thanks! Perhaps the problem is that you need to click something else to get your intended action? For class selectors, jQuery uses By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. version added: 1.0 jQuery ( ":not (selector)" ) selector: A selector with which to filter by. But, it does not work if I use the "Press button on web page" action.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. Asking for help, clarification, or responding to other answers. Quentin 18 mins ago .not('.table-main tr[selected]') removes any TR elements with a selected attribute (there is an error here, that attribute doesn't appear on TRs) that are descended from elements that are members of the table-main class. Syntax: $ (".class") class is the name of the class given for the HTML elements. OpenJS Foundation Terms of Use, Privacy, and Cookie Policies also apply. Specifies the class of the elements to select. See jQuery License for more information. $("ul").find("li.signatures"). Power Platform and Dynamics 365 Integrations. How do I check whether a checkbox is checked in jQuery?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Finds all inputs that are not checked and highlights the next sibling span. Does Cast a Spell make you a spellcaster?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Get certifiedby completinga course today! For a list of trademarks of the OpenJS Foundation, please see our Trademark Policy and Trademark List. One of the actions in my flow with the Chrome browser clicks on a div. About Us. Parameters: It contains single parameter selector which is required. What does = short open tag mean in PHP ? Actually, when I click on that div a pop up appears. I want to traverse the hierarchy 3 or 4 levels up to select the parent div that I need. For class selectors, jQuery uses JavaScript's native getElementsByClassName() function if the browser supports it. If more than one element has been assigned the same ID, queries that use that ID will only select the first matched element in the DOM. Use of them does not imply any affiliation with or endorsement by them.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. []Why is the jQuery selector ':not' not working? You want to intercept bubbled events at the document level and just check if the mousedown came from an element that was not a selected row in your table. Find centralized, trusted content and collaborate around the technologies you use most. Trademarks and logos not indicated on the list of OpenJS Foundation trademarks are trademarks or registered trademarks of their respective holders. It should not begin with a number. { How did StorageTek STC 4305 use backing HDDs? Note: If there are more than one element in the document, this Javascript & [] The open-source game engine youve been waiting for: Godot (Ep. Description: Selects all elements with the given class. All selectors are accepted inside :not(), for example: :not(div a) and :not(div,a). Difference between ID and Class Selector in jQuery. Notice there is no change when clicking the checkboxes since no click events have been linked. Hosting provided by Media Temple For class selectors, jQuery uses JavaScript's native getElementsByClassName() function if the browser supports it. The :has selector is essentially how you choose a parent, based on what's inside it. See jQuery License for more information. An element can have multiple classes; only one of them must match. Just tried using another block outside of the table and it works. WebNo products in the cart. version added: 1.0 jQuery( To find an element with a specific id, write a hash character, followed by the id of the Additionally, test against the jQuery (edge) version to ensure the issue still exists. A-143, 9th Floor, Sovereign Corporate Tower, We use cookies to ensure you have the best browsing experience on our website. https://ajax.googleapis.com/ajax/libs/jquery/3.4.0/jquery.min.js. JQuery | Set the value of an input text field. Syntax: $ (.clsass) For example, suppose that if we have button element in our HTML While using W3Schools, you agree to have read and accepted our, , Selects all